Abstract

A (closed) neighborhood-restricted [≤2]-coloring of a graph G is an assignment of colors to the vertices of G such that no more than two colors are assigned in any closed neighborhood, that is, for every vertex v in G, the vertex v and its neighbors are in at most two different color classes. The [≤2]-achromatic number is defined as the maximum number of colors in any [≤2]-coloring of G. We study the [≤2]-achromatic number. In particular, we improve a known upper bound and characterize the extremal graphs for some other known bounds.
